Lead and manage all mechanical aspects of data center projects from design through construction, commissioning, and handover ensuring compliance with client standards and operational requirements.
Provide technical governance and act as the primary mechanical discipline authority within PMC delivery teams for mission-critical mechanical systems.
Coordinate with contractors, consultants, and multidisciplinary teams to ensure quality execution, timely issue resolution, and mechanical system performance verification including testing and commissioning.
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or equivalent technical discipline.
15-20 years of experience in mechanical engineering with direct experience on data center or mission-critical infrastructure projects covering full lifecycle delivery.
Work on-site at Hyderabad, Telangana, India is mandatory.
Not explicitly mentioned: Notice period or mandatory certifications (certifications are preferred but not mandatory).
Experienced in mechanical systems delivery specifically for data centers including cooling technologies and compliance with Uptime Institute Tier I-IV standards.
Demonstrates strong technical judgment, effective contractor coordination, and interface management skills in fast-paced, high-risk mission-critical environments.
Capable of providing technical decision support and clear communication across client and multidisciplinary project teams.
